Transaction 6ec6de6c699becf76ffbde3a2d91e29e094d2c8fc1a9063887b7c6e3713cb207
1 Input
1 Output
-
6ec6de6c699becf76ffbde3a2d91e29e094d2c8fc1a9063887b7c6e3713cb207:0
- value
- 563478330
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5bffd06f96c68a84251150a38afecfc5b29f3fa5 OP_EQUAL
- address
- MGHcBAmKjWDYttbzPtadq4CZ7EfRVEqeQk